LANSING, Mich. (WLNS) -- A woman thwarted a sexual assault Sunday night on the James S. Miner River Trail in Corunna, police say.
Corunna police were dispatched to the park on Sept. 28 at approximately 7:11 p.m. A female victim, police say, reported that she had been physically assaulted by an unknown male who "attempted to sexually assault" her.
The woman was able to fight off her attacker.
While police confirm a male was arrested in the area during the investigation, officials say the man does not appear to be connected with the assaults. He was arrested on outstanding warrants.
The investigation into the incident by Corunna Police Department officials continues.
